-- Find hunk information at given line in diff buffer
function M.find_hunk_at_line(lines, target_line)
local current_file = nil
local in_hunk = false
local hunk_start_line = nil
local hunk_lines = {}
for i, line in ipairs(lines) do
-- File header
if line:match('^diff %-%-git') or line:match('^diff %-%-cc') then
current_file = line:match('b/(.+)$')
elseif line:match('^%+%+%+ b/(.+)') then
current_file = line:match('^%+%+%+ b/(.+)')
end
-- Hunk header
if line:match('^@@') then
-- If we were in a hunk that included target line, return it
if in_hunk and hunk_start_line and target_line >= hunk_start_line and target_line < i then
return M.parse_hunk_info(hunk_lines, current_file, hunk_start_line)
end
-- Start new hunk
in_hunk = true
hunk_start_line = i
hunk_lines = {line}
elseif in_hunk then
-- Collect hunk lines
if line:match('^[%+%-%s]') then
table.insert(hunk_lines, line)
else
-- End of hunk
if hunk_start_line and target_line >= hunk_start_line and target_line < i then
return M.parse_hunk_info(hunk_lines, current_file, hunk_start_line)
end
in_hunk = false
end
end
end
-- Check last hunk
if in_hunk and hunk_start_line and target_line >= hunk_start_line then
return M.parse_hunk_info(hunk_lines, current_file, hunk_start_line)
end
return nil
end
-- Parse hunk information from diff lines
function M.parse_hunk_info(hunk_lines, file, start_line)
if #hunk_lines == 0 then return nil end
local header = hunk_lines[1]
local old_start, old_count, new_start, new_count = header:match('^@@ %-(%d+),?(%d*) %+(%d+),?(%d*) @@')
if not old_start then return nil end
return {
file = file,
old_start = tonumber(old_start),
old_count = tonumber(old_count) or 1,
new_start = tonumber(new_start),
new_count = tonumber(new_count) or 1,
lines = hunk_lines,
buffer_start_line = start_line
}
end
